一、为什么需要锁(并发控制)? 在多用户环境中,在同一时间可能会有多个用户更新相同的记录,这会产生冲突。这就是著名的并发性问题。 典型的冲突有: 1.丢失更新:一个事务的更新覆盖了其它事务的更新结果,就是所谓的更新丢失。例如:用户A把值从6改为2,用户B把值从
转载
2024-09-22 19:56:11
33阅读
4.1存储引擎 1. 查看MySQL DBMS所支持的存储引擎 SHOW ENGINES; SHOW VARIABLES LIKE 'have%'; Yes表示支持,No表示不支持,DISABLED表示支持但是未开启。 2. 查询默认存储引擎 SHOW VARIABLES LIKE 'storage_engine%'; 3. 修改默认存储引擎打开my.ini配置文件,修改[
转载
2024-04-08 09:35:37
45阅读
前景学习过程发现问题总结精度问题 前景 昨天在python里面用到了游标,今天专门到mysql里面学习游标,mysql的游标用在存储过程procedure和函数里面,然后我就转到procedure里面先学一点基础的东西,因为在学校里面学习mysql的时候,过程只是一笔带过的,没有好好去看下于是今天又重新学习。学习过程 先附上今天的学习代码:-- 修改分隔符
delimiter \\
crea
转载
2023-09-14 10:23:40
94阅读
# 如何在MySQL中使用精确数字类型(Precision Type)
在数据库开发中,处理数字精度是很重要的。尤其在涉及财务数据处理时,保证数字的准确性就显得尤为重要。在MySQL中,可以使用`DECIMAL`类型来实现精确数字存储。本文将通过一个简单的流程来教你如何在MySQL中使用精确数字类型。
## 流程概述
以下是实现这一目标的基本流程:
| 步骤 | 描述
数据类型Ⅰ 、数值类型: MySQL支持所有标准SQL中的数值类型,其中包括严格数值类型(INTEGER、SMALLINT、DECIMAL和NUMERIC),以及近似数字类型(FLOAT、REAL、DOUBLE、PRECISION),拓展增加了TINYIN、MEDIUMINT和BIGINT这3种长度不同的整型,并增加了BIT类型,存放位数据。 MySQL中数值类型整数类型字节最小值最大
转载
2023-08-01 19:49:36
55阅读
# MySQL DATETIME_PRECISION科普
在MySQL中,DATETIME数据类型用于存储日期和时间信息。DATETIME类型的精度是以秒为单位的,但从MySQL 5.6.4版本开始,引入了DATETIME精度的概念,允许存储更精确的时间信息。这个精度值被称为DATETIME_PRECISION。
## DATETIME_PRECISION的概念
DATETIME_PRECI
原创
2024-06-08 03:52:56
194阅读
数据库分为关系型数据库和非关系型数据库,常见的关系型数据库为Oracle、DB2、Microsoft SQL Server、Microsoft Access、MySQL;而NoSQL的重要的四种非关系型数据库有HBase,Redis,MongodDB,Neo4j。 由于前两篇已经介绍过非关系型
转载
2023-10-18 23:15:53
98阅读
MySQL 支持 SQL 标准中提到的所有数值数据类型,这些类型包括精确的数值数据类型,例如 INTEGER、SMALLINT、DECIMAL 和 NUMERIC,也包括一些 近似 数值数据类型,例如 FLOAT、REAL 和 DOUBLE PRECISION 双精度浮点数。在 MySQL 中,关键字 INT 是 INTEGER 的同义词,而 DEC 和 FIXED 是 DECIMAL 的同义词。
转载
2023-07-10 17:47:56
41阅读
# 机器学习中的precision实现
## 简介
在机器学习中,precision(精确率)是一个重要的评估指标,用于衡量分类模型的准确性。它表示在所有被分类为正例的样本中,真正为正例的比例。对于刚入行的小白来说,了解如何实现precision是很重要的。本文将介绍precision在机器学习中的实现流程,并提供相应的代码示例和解释。
## 流程图
```mermaid
flowchart
原创
2023-09-04 16:24:05
151阅读
# MySQL 中定义精度(Precision)教导课程
## 1. 引言
在数据库开发中,定义数据的精度(Precision)对于确保数据质量和避免潜在错误至关重要。MySQL 是一个流行的开源数据库管理系统,它提供了多种数据类型,其中包括能够定义精度的数值类型。本文将详细介绍如何在 MySQL 中定义精度,并提供一系列步骤和示例代码,帮助初学者掌握这一技能。
## 2. 流程概述
在开
原创
2024-09-29 05:39:53
105阅读
MySQL数值类型MySQL支持所有标准的SQL数值数据类型。这些类型包括数值
转载
2023-07-05 17:53:21
75阅读
TypeScript 是一种静态类型的编程语言,它是 JavaScript 的超集。它通过为 JavaScript 添加类型系统,提供了更好的代码可读性、可维护性和错误预防能力。在 TypeScript 中,我们可以使用 precision 选项来控制数字类型的精度。
在 TypeScript 中,数字类型有两种主要的类型:number 和 bigint。number 是表示浮点数的类型,它可以
原创
2024-01-02 05:07:06
125阅读
# 理解 Python 中 GA 的 Precision
在机器学习和数据科学中,GA(遗传算法)是一种用于优化问题的进化计算技术。Precision(精确度)是评估分类模型性能的重要指标。在本篇文章中,我们将探讨如何在基于遗传算法的Python实现中计算Precision。
## 整体流程
在实现过程中,可以将整个流程分为以下关键步骤:
| 步骤 | 描述
本课程资料来自学堂在线邓公的《计算几何》,有一定难度。感觉前两章比较基础,后面的我先留个印象吧。00 基础概念A is reductive to B 归约思想规约思想,对欲求问题B下界,找一个已知下界问题A,使得A规约到B,则B的下界不突破A的下界。output sensitive problems:输出敏感问题star-shaped polygon 星形多边形:多边形当中,存在一个顶
如果想要得到较高的精度,则需要较长的编码。编码长度m增长的话,则item碰撞的概率会成倍的减小,从而导致召回率下降。为了得到较高的召回率,则需要多个哈希表。 参考http://yongyuan.name/blog/approximate-nearest-neighbor-search.html
转载
2015-05-26 23:37:00
213阅读
2评论
一、数据类型介绍(1)数据表由多个字段组成,每一个字段都有制定自己的数据类型,指定了数据类型后,也就决定了向字段插入数据的内容;(2)不同的数据类型也决定了MySQL在存储数据的时候使用的方式,以及在使用数据的时候选择什么运算符进行运算;(3)数值数据类型:TINYINT 、SMALLINT、MEDIUMINT、INT、BIGINT、FLOAT、DOUBLE、DECIMAL(4)日期\时间数据类型
转载
2024-09-20 19:10:04
107阅读
柏拉图认为,尽管世间万物是不完美的,但存在一种永恒不变的形式,这个形式是完美的,而生命的意义就是让这个世界尽可能的接近这个完美的形式。 怎么理解这句话,和我们今天讲的精度有什么关系。我们先举一个例子,方便大家的理解。比如一个圆,对应的数学形式为: 相信大家
原创
2017-06-21 11:01:45
607阅读
MySQL存在text和blob:(1)相同在TEXT或BLOB列的存储或检索过程中,不存在大小写转换,当未运行在严格模式时,如果你为BLOB或TEXT列分配一个超过该列类型的最大长度的值值,值被截取以保证适合。如果截掉的字符不是空格,将会产生一条警告。使用严格SQL模式,会产生错误,并且值将被拒绝而不是截取并给出警告.BLOB和TEXT列不能有 默认值.当保存或检索BLOB和TEXT列的值时不删
转载
2024-01-19 22:43:52
38阅读
1.优先使用符合业务需要的最小的数据类型
1.1 将ip用UNSIGNED INT存:内置函数INET_ATON(字符串)和INTE_NTOA(整数)分别是点分十进制字符串和整数的转换函数
1.2 非负数用无符号类型(比如前面ip值对应的数字一定为正,所以用的数据类型为无符号整形,ip是8为*4=32位,也就是而int也正好是32位,而ip对应的全是正
转载
2023-10-19 12:40:50
145阅读
Precision (field length) 精度(字段长度)
Scale (decimal places) 范围(小数位数)
例如:-4.75, precision=3,scale=2,和符号位无关详解MySQL要求精度大于等于范围:mysql> create table test (a decimal(1,3));
ERROR 1427 (4200
原创
2023-06-15 14:56:25
2139阅读